About Heidi

Heidi exists to help more people discover the power of the mountains. We launched in 2018 (formerly Ski Zoom), and we've been shaking up a very traditional ski holiday industry ever since. Our clever tech helps skiers find hidden gems alongside the classics, and book them in a way that actually suits them.

We're an ambitious challenger brand with a brilliant culture. We ranked 63rd in the Times top 100 fastest-growing UK companies, secured £5.6 million in investment, and just had our most successful season yet. Now we're growing the team, and we want people who are excited to grow with us.

The Role

Working within a friendly team in our lovely office on Queen Square, you'll be responsible for making sure all of our ski trips run smoothly, and that our customers have a brilliant post-booking experience. Expect a steep learning curve in a fast-paced environment.

As a ski tour operator, we are super busy over the winter, with all our customers travelling over the winter season. We are looking for smart, customer-focused professionals to support our full time team over the winter period. This role is a temporary position ideally starting in mid September- late October. Successful applicants will work a 5 day week, with 2 of these days being Saturday and Sunday. There will also be options for part time if needed.

What you'll be doing

  • Supporting customers by phone, live chat and email throughout the season
  • Helping before, during and after trips, from pre-departure questions to in-resort issues
  • Staying calm during live disruption and owning problems until they're solved
  • Learning our products and systems quickly
  • Owning your performance metrics: response times, satisfaction and resolution rates
  • Pitching in wherever the team needs you
  • Sharing ideas to help us improve. Many of our best fixes come from the people talking to customers every day

What you’ll bring

You don't need ski holiday experience. Genuinely. We'll teach you everything about ski holidays. What we do need:

  • Customer support experience. You've solved real problems for real customers, and you care about doing it well
  • Resilience. Tough conversations happen. You reset, ask for support when you need it, and keep showing up with empathy
  • Genuine care. You actually want to help people. It's just who you are
  • Speed. You learn quickly, ask good questions, and pick up the phone on the second ring
  • A pitch-in attitude. You spot what needs doing and get it done
  • Availability to work weekends and bank holidays throughout the season, including festive periods.

The interview process

  • TA Screen (30 mins) with Luke, our TA Lead
  • Onsite Interview (90 mins) with Victoria (Customer Support Manager) and a Customer Support Team Leader.
  • Culture interview (30 mins) with Alexander (Co founder).
